New Driving Test Booking Rules Coming in 2026

  • 6 days ago
  • 2 min read



Major changes are coming to the way car driving tests are booked and managed in 2026. These updates aim to reduce misuse of the system and encourage learners to book only when they’re genuinely ready.

Here’s what you need to know.


🚗 Who Can Book the Test?

Current Rules

  • You or your driving instructor can book the test.

From Spring 2026

  • Only you (the learner) can book your driving test.

  • Instructors will no longer be able to book on your behalf.

You’ll need to book directly through GOV.UK.


🔧 Who Can Manage or Change the Test?

Current Rules

  • You or your instructor can manage the booking.

From Spring 2026

  • Only you will be able to manage your appointment.

This includes making any changes.


🔁 Changes Limited to Just 2

From 31 March 2026, learners will only be allowed:

  • 2 changes per booking

This is a significant reduction from the current allowance of up to 6 changes.

If you’ve already used all your changes under the old system, you’ll get 2 fresh changes from 31 March 2026.

After that:

  • If you need further changes, you must cancel and rebook

  • You’ll receive a full refund if cancelled at least 10 full working days before your test


📍 Restrictions on Moving Test Centres

Currently, you can move your test to any test centre.

From later in Spring 2026:

  • You’ll only be able to move your test to centres near the one you originally booked

This means:

  • No booking far away just to move it later.

  • Book where you actually intend to take your test.


🔄 What Counts as a “Change”?

Each of the following counts as one change:

  • Changing the date

  • Changing the time

  • Changing the test centre

  • Swapping your test with another learner

If you change multiple things at once (for example, date and centre together), it still counts as one change.


📅 What You Should Do Now

To avoid losing one of your limited changes:

✔ Only book when your instructor confirms you are ready✔ Choose a realistic test date✔ Use your instructor’s reference number when booking✔ Only use changes for genuine reasons or emergencies


Why These Changes Matter

The new rules are designed to:

  • Reduce unnecessary test hoarding

  • Cut down last-minute changes

  • Improve test availability

  • Encourage learners to be properly prepared


For instructors, it means less admin.For learners, it means planning carefully matters more than ever.
